-#include "collectd.h"
-
-#include "common.h"
-#include "utils_cmd_putval.h"
-
-/*
- * private helper functions
- */
-
-static int set_option(value_list_t *vl, const char *key, const char *value) {
- if ((vl == NULL) || (key == NULL) || (value == NULL))
- return -1;
-
- if (strcasecmp("interval", key) == 0) {
- double tmp;
- char *endptr;
-
- endptr = NULL;
- errno = 0;
- tmp = strtod(value, &endptr);
-
- if ((errno == 0) && (endptr != NULL) && (endptr != value) && (tmp > 0.0))
- vl->interval = DOUBLE_TO_CDTIME_T(tmp);
- } else
- return 1;
-
- return 0;
-} /* int set_option */
-
-/*
- * public API
- */
-
-cmd_status_t cmd_parse_putval(size_t argc, char **argv,
- cmd_putval_t *ret_putval,
- const cmd_options_t *opts,
- cmd_error_handler_t *err) {
- cmd_status_t result;
-
- char *identifier;
- char *hostname;
- char *plugin;
- char *plugin_instance;
- char *type;
- char *type_instance;
- int status;
-
- char *identifier_copy;
-
- const data_set_t *ds;
- value_list_t vl = VALUE_LIST_INIT;
-
- if ((ret_putval == NULL) || (opts == NULL)) {
- errno = EINVAL;
- cmd_error(CMD_ERROR, err, "Invalid arguments to cmd_parse_putval.");
- return CMD_ERROR;
- }
-
- if (argc < 2) {
- cmd_error(CMD_PARSE_ERROR, err, "Missing identifier and/or value-list.");
- return CMD_PARSE_ERROR;
- }
-
- identifier = argv[0];
-
- /* parse_identifier() modifies its first argument, returning pointers into
- * it; retain the old value for later. */
- identifier_copy = sstrdup(identifier);
-
- status =
- parse_identifier(identifier, &hostname, &plugin, &plugin_instance, &type,
- &type_instance, opts->identifier_default_host);
- if (status != 0) {
- DEBUG("cmd_handle_putval: Cannot parse identifier `%s'.", identifier_copy);
- cmd_error(CMD_PARSE_ERROR, err, "Cannot parse identifier `%s'.",
- identifier_copy);
- sfree(identifier_copy);
- return CMD_PARSE_ERROR;
- }
-
- if ((strlen(hostname) >= sizeof(vl.host)) ||
- (strlen(plugin) >= sizeof(vl.plugin)) ||
- ((plugin_instance != NULL) &&
- (strlen(plugin_instance) >= sizeof(vl.plugin_instance))) ||
- ((type_instance != NULL) &&
- (strlen(type_instance) >= sizeof(vl.type_instance)))) {
- cmd_error(CMD_PARSE_ERROR, err, "Identifier too long.");
- sfree(identifier_copy);
- return CMD_PARSE_ERROR;
- }
-
- sstrncpy(vl.host, hostname, sizeof(vl.host));
- sstrncpy(vl.plugin, plugin, sizeof(vl.plugin));
- sstrncpy(vl.type, type, sizeof(vl.type));
- if (plugin_instance != NULL)
- sstrncpy(vl.plugin_instance, plugin_instance, sizeof(vl.plugin_instance));
- if (type_instance != NULL)
- sstrncpy(vl.type_instance, type_instance, sizeof(vl.type_instance));
-
- ds = plugin_get_ds(type);
- if (ds == NULL) {
- cmd_error(CMD_PARSE_ERROR, err, "1 Type `%s' isn't defined.", type);
- sfree(identifier_copy);
- return CMD_PARSE_ERROR;
- }
-
- hostname = NULL;
- plugin = NULL;
- plugin_instance = NULL;
- type = NULL;
- type_instance = NULL;
-
- ret_putval->raw_identifier = identifier_copy;
- if (ret_putval->raw_identifier == NULL) {
- cmd_error(CMD_ERROR, err, "malloc failed.");
- cmd_destroy_putval(ret_putval);
- sfree(vl.values);
- return CMD_ERROR;
- }
-
- /* All the remaining fields are part of the option list. */
- result = CMD_OK;
- for (size_t i = 1; i < argc; ++i) {
- value_list_t *tmp;
-
- char *key = NULL;
- char *value = NULL;
-
- status = cmd_parse_option(argv[i], &key, &value, err);
- if (status == CMD_OK) {
- assert(key != NULL);
- assert(value != NULL);
- set_option(&vl, key, value);
- continue;
- } else if (status != CMD_NO_OPTION) {
- /* parse_option failed, buffer has been modified.
- * => we need to abort */
- result = status;
- break;
- }
- /* else: cmd_parse_option did not find an option; treat this as a
- * value list. */
-
- vl.values_len = ds->ds_num;
- vl.values = calloc(vl.values_len, sizeof(*vl.values));
- if (vl.values == NULL) {
- cmd_error(CMD_ERROR, err, "malloc failed.");
- result = CMD_ERROR;
- break;
- }
-
- status = parse_values(argv[i], &vl, ds);
- if (status != 0) {
- cmd_error(CMD_PARSE_ERROR, err, "Parsing the values string failed.");
- result = CMD_PARSE_ERROR;
- vl.values_len = 0;
- sfree(vl.values);
- break;
- }
-
- tmp = realloc(ret_putval->vl,
- (ret_putval->vl_num + 1) * sizeof(*ret_putval->vl));
- if (tmp == NULL) {
- cmd_error(CMD_ERROR, err, "realloc failed.");
- cmd_destroy_putval(ret_putval);
- result = CMD_ERROR;
- vl.values_len = 0;
- sfree(vl.values);
- break;
- }
-
- ret_putval->vl = tmp;
- ret_putval->vl_num++;
- memcpy(&ret_putval->vl[ret_putval->vl_num - 1], &vl, sizeof(vl));
-
- /* pointer is now owned by ret_putval->vl[] */
- vl.values_len = 0;
- vl.values = NULL;
- } /* while (*buffer != 0) */
- /* Done parsing the options. */
-
- if (result != CMD_OK)
- cmd_destroy_putval(ret_putval);
-
- return result;
-} /* cmd_status_t cmd_parse_putval */
-
-void cmd_destroy_putval(cmd_putval_t *putval) {
- if (putval == NULL)
- return;
-
- sfree(putval->raw_identifier);
-
- for (size_t i = 0; i < putval->vl_num; ++i) {
- sfree(putval->vl[i].values);
- meta_data_destroy(putval->vl[i].meta);
- putval->vl[i].meta = NULL;
- }
- sfree(putval->vl);
- putval->vl = NULL;
- putval->vl_num = 0;
-} /* void cmd_destroy_putval */
-
-cmd_status_t cmd_handle_putval(FILE *fh, char *buffer) {
- cmd_error_handler_t err = {cmd_error_fh, fh};
- cmd_t cmd;
-
- int status;
-
- DEBUG("utils_cmd_putval: cmd_handle_putval (fh = %p, buffer = %s);",
- (void *)fh, buffer);
-
- if ((status = cmd_parse(buffer, &cmd, NULL, &err)) != CMD_OK)
- return status;
- if (cmd.type != CMD_PUTVAL) {
- cmd_error(CMD_UNKNOWN_COMMAND, &err, "Unexpected command: `%s'.",
- CMD_TO_STRING(cmd.type));
- cmd_destroy(&cmd);
- return CMD_UNKNOWN_COMMAND;
- }
-
- for (size_t i = 0; i < cmd.cmd.putval.vl_num; ++i)
- plugin_dispatch_values(&cmd.cmd.putval.vl[i]);
-
- if (fh != stdout)
- cmd_error(CMD_OK, &err, "Success: %i %s been dispatched.",
- (int)cmd.cmd.putval.vl_num,
- (cmd.cmd.putval.vl_num == 1) ? "value has" : "values have");
-
- cmd_destroy(&cmd);
- return CMD_OK;
-} /* int cmd_handle_putval */
-
-int cmd_create_putval(char *ret, size_t ret_len, /* {{{ */
- const data_set_t *ds, const value_list_t *vl) {
- char buffer_ident[6 * DATA_MAX_NAME_LEN];
- char buffer_values[1024];
- int status;
-
- status = FORMAT_VL(buffer_ident, sizeof(buffer_ident), vl);
- if (status != 0)
- return status;
- escape_string(buffer_ident, sizeof(buffer_ident));
-
- status = format_values(buffer_values, sizeof(buffer_values), ds, vl,
- /* store rates = */ false);
- if (status != 0)
- return status;
- escape_string(buffer_values, sizeof(buffer_values));
-
- snprintf(ret, ret_len, "PUTVAL %s interval=%.3f %s", buffer_ident,
- (vl->interval > 0) ? CDTIME_T_TO_DOUBLE(vl->interval)
- : CDTIME_T_TO_DOUBLE(plugin_get_interval()),
- buffer_values);
-
- return 0;
-} /* }}} int cmd_create_putval */
